State the general name for plants that live in,and are adapted for,dry conditions.​
ValentinkaMS [17]

Answer:

Succulents

Explanation:

They have a thick waxy cuticle so that water vapour does not escape easily

Some have thornes so they are not eaten by animals

There roots are very wide and shallow so that they can absorb water from the surface quickly after it rains

Their stomata open at night so that too much water vapour cannot diffuse into the air
